Yes David that's right, but some of the claims made in this documentary, and backed up by reputable sources, seem that Monsanto and certain American Government Departments might just be in for a bit of a shake up.

The relationship between Monsanto and one particular department is so close that at times over the last couple of decades, it's been difficult to tell the difference between the two - Marie-Monique refers to a revolving door policy that exists between the two entities.
